    Abstract

    In order to carry out the goal of highly sensitive, fast and accurate detection and identification of pathogen, a novel method for highly sensitive and fast detecting trace amount of nucleic acid sample is introduced. A microfluidic chip isothermal DNA amplification for bacteria molecular diagnostics is developed. New micro-nanoliter reaction assay chip is manufactured, and the surface inertia processing technique of chip is advanced to drop the chip surface adsorption to DNA molecules. A portable confocal detector with high numerical aperture and long working distance is built to reduce background fluorescence and improve the sensitivity. The sensitivity of 5 DNA copies in micro-nanoliter reaction assay is obtained. The method and detector was verified by Escherichia coli identification to acute respiratory disease, and can meet the application of low-cost detection of clinic medicine.
